Maryland State Retirement & Pension System grew its stake in American Tower Corporation (NYSE:AMT – Free Report) by 1.9%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 418,124 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after purchasing an additional 7,595 shares during the quarter. American Tower makes up approximately 2.2% of Maryland State Retirement & Pension System’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 5th largest holding. Maryland State Retirement & Pension System owned approximately 0.09% of American Tower worth $90,984,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Insider Buying and Selling
In other American Tower news, CEO Juan Font sold 720 shares of the firm’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Thursday, July 31st. The shares were sold at an average price of $208.33, for a total transaction of $149,997.60.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 23,425 shares in the company, valued at approximately $4,880,130.25. This trade represents a 2.98% decrease in their position. American Tower (NYSE:AMT –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, July 29th. The real estate investment trust reported $2.60 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$2.59 by $0.01. American Tower had a return on equity of 24.85% and a net margin of 12.60%. The firm had revenue of $2.63 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.58 billion. During the same period last year, the firm posted $2.79 earnings per share. The business’s revenue for the quarter was down 9.4%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ities analysts predict that American Tower Corporation will post 10.14 EPS for the current fiscal year.
American Tower Dividend Announcement
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, July 11th. Investors of record on Friday, June 13th were issued a $1.70 dividend. The ex-dividend date was Friday, June 13th. This represents a $6.80 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.3%. American Tower’s dividend payout ratio is presently 247.27%.
About American Tower
American Tower, one of the largest global REITs, is a leading independent owner, operator and developer of multitenant communications real estate with a portfolio of over 224,000 communications sites and a highly interconnected footprint of U.S. data center facilities.
